- Hostingul slab e cauza numarul unu a unui site WordPress lent, nu tema sau plugin-urile
- Imaginile neoptimizate pot reprezenta 60-80% din greutatea totala a paginii
- Un plugin de caching configurat corect poate reduce timpul de incarcare cu 50-70%
- Prea multe plugin-uri active incetinesc WordPress chiar daca individual par inofensive
- Core Web Vitals slabe afecteaza direct pozitia site-ului in rezultatele Google
Un site WordPress lent nu e doar o problema de confort pentru vizitatori. E o problema de business: Google penalizeaza paginile cu timp de incarcare mare, iar studiile arata ca fiecare secunda de intarziere reduce rata de conversie cu 7-10%. Daca site-ul tau se incarca in 5-6 secunde, pierzi jumatate din vizitatori inainte sa citeasca primul paragraf.
Vestea buna e ca in cele mai multe cazuri, un site WordPress lent are cauze identificabile si rezolvabile fara sa dai totul peste cap. Iata cum diagnostichezi si repari problema.
Cum masori viteza corecta a site-ului WordPress
Primul pas e sa intelegi unde esti acum. Deschide PageSpeed Insights si introdu URL-ul site-ului tau. Urmareste doua scoruri separate: Desktop si Mobile. Mobile e mai important pentru SEO din 2021, cand Google a trecut complet la mobile-first indexing.
Un scor sub 50 pe mobile e critic. Intre 50 si 89 e mediu si are potential de imbunatatire. Peste 90 e bun. PageSpeed Insights iti arata si care sunt problemele specifice care scad scorul, ceea ce iti da o lista de prioritati.
Ruleaza testul de 2-3 ori si ia media. Un singur test poate fi influentat de incarcarea serverului in acel moment.
Cauza numarul unu: hostingul slab
Daca site-ul tau e pe un hosting shared ieftin cu resurse limitate, nicio optimizare nu va rezolva fundamental problema. Hostingul slab inseamna server lent, timp de raspuns mare (TTFB — Time to First Byte) si limitari de memorie PHP care incetinesc executia.
Un TTFB peste 600ms indica un hosting cu probleme. Il gasesti in raportul PageSpeed Insights la “Reduce server response times”. Pe un hosting bun, TTFB-ul ar trebui sa fie sub 200ms.
Solutia e sa migrezi la un hosting mai bun. In Romania, optiunile decente pentru WordPress sunt hostingurile managed WordPress sau VPS-urile cu resurse dedicate. Costul unui hosting decent incepe de la 15-30 EUR/luna, fata de 2-5 EUR/luna pentru shared hosting de baza.
Imaginile neoptimizate: cel mai frecvent vinovat
In cele mai multe cazuri pe care le vedem, 60-80% din greutatea unei pagini WordPress sunt imaginile. O fotografie de 4MB incarcata direct din camera foto, redimensionata prin CSS la 300px latime, incarca tot 4MB in browser.
Optimizarea imaginilor are trei componente. Prima e dimensiunea: incarca imaginea la dimensiunea la care e afisata, nu mai mare. O imagine de header de 1920px latime nu trebuie sa fie mai mare de 200-400KB. A doua e formatul: WebP e cu 25-35% mai mic decat JPEG la aceeasi calitate vizuala si e suportat de toate browserele moderne. A treia e lazy loading: imaginile de sub fold nu trebuie incarcate pana utilizatorul nu scrolleaza catre ele.
Plugin-uri precum ShortPixel sau Imagify pot comprima automat toate imaginile existente si pe cele noi. WordPress 5.5+ are lazy loading nativ activat implicit.
Plugin-urile: cate sunt prea multe
Nu exista un numar magic de plugin-uri dupa care WordPress devine lent. Problema nu e numarul, ci calitatea codului din fiecare plugin si ce executa pe fiecare pagina.
Un plugin care incarca CSS si JavaScript pe toate paginile chiar daca e activ doar pe pagina de contact e o problema. Un plugin de slider cu 5 librarii JavaScript e o problema. Un plugin de social share care face request-uri externe la fiecare incarcare de pagina e o problema.
Du-te in WordPress Admin, dezactiveaza plugin-urile unul cate unul si masoara viteza dupa fiecare dezactivare. Daca viteza creste semnificativ la dezactivarea unui plugin, ai identificat un vinovat. Cauta o alternativa mai usoara sau inlocuieste functionalitatea cu cod custom.
Regula practica: daca un plugin nu e folosit activ, dezactiveaza-l. Un plugin dezactivat nu executa cod, dar unul activat da, chiar daca nu il “folosesti” vizibil.
Lipsa caching-ului
WordPress genereaza paginile dinamic la fiecare request: executa PHP, interogheaza baza de date, asambleaza HTML-ul si il trimite browserului. Pe un site cu trafic, asta inseamna sute de operatii identice pe secunda.
Caching-ul salveaza versiunea HTML gata generata a paginii si o trimite direct urmatoarelor vizitatori, fara sa mai ruleze PHP sau sa interoge baza de date. Impactul poate fi dramatic: 50-70% reducere a timpului de incarcare pe unele configuratii.
Plugin-uri de caching recomandate: WP Rocket (premium, cel mai simplu de configurat), W3 Total Cache sau WP Super Cache (gratuite, necesita mai multa configurare manuala). Daca esti pe un hosting managed WordPress (Kinsta, WP Engine, Cloudways), au caching de server integrat care e mai eficient decat orice plugin.
CSS si JavaScript neoptimizate
Fiecare plugin si tema adauga fisiere CSS si JavaScript care trebuie incarcate de browser. Pe un site WordPress tipic cu 15-20 plugin-uri, pot exista 30-50 de fisiere separate care se incarca la fiecare pagina.
Solutia e minificarea (eliminarea spatiilor si comentariilor din cod) si combinarea fisierelor (unirea mai multor fisiere intr-unul singur). WP Rocket si LiteSpeed Cache fac asta automat. Atentie: combinarea agresiva a JavaScript poate rupe functionalitati, testeaza pe un mediu de staging inainte.
O alta tehnica importanta e deferring JavaScript: fisierele JS care nu sunt necesare pentru randarea initiala a paginii pot fi incarcate dupa ce pagina e vizibila, reducand timpul pana la prima interactiune.
Baza de date WordPress neintretinuta
WordPress stocheaza in baza de date nu doar continutul, ci si revisii ale postarilor, date temporare (transients), metadate orfane si alte informatii acumulate in timp. O baza de date umflata incetineste interogarile, mai ales pe site-uri mai vechi.
Plugin-ul WP-Optimize sau Advanced Database Cleaner poate curata baza de date in mod sigur: sterge revisii vechi (pastrezi ultimele 5-10), curata transients expirate si optimizeaza tabelele. Fa intotdeauna un backup inainte de curatare.
Intrebari frecvente
Cat de repede trebuie sa se incarce un site WordPress?
Targetul recomandat e sub 2.5 secunde pentru LCP (Largest Contentful Paint) pe mobile, conform standardelor Google Core Web Vitals. Sub 1.5 secunde e excelent. Peste 4 secunde e critic si afecteaza atat experienta utilizatorului cat si pozitia in Google.
Caching-ul strica site-ul daca fac modificari?
Dupa orice modificare de continut sau design, trebuie sa golesti cache-ul pentru ca vizitatorii sa vada versiunea actualizata. Toate plugin-urile de caching au un buton “Clear Cache” in bara de admin WordPress. Unele curata automat cache-ul cand publici o postare noua.
Merita sa platesc pentru WP Rocket daca am deja un plugin gratuit de caching?
WP Rocket e mai usor de configurat corect si include functionalitati de lazy loading, preloading si optimizare CSS/JS care pe plugin-urile gratuite necesita mai multa configurare manuala. Daca nu ai timp sa optimizezi manual, WP Rocket la 59 USD/an se amortizeaza rapid.
Poate un CDN sa imbunatateasca viteza site-ului meu WordPress?
Da, un CDN (Content Delivery Network) serveste fisierele statice (imagini, CSS, JS) de pe servere mai apropiate geografic de vizitator. Pentru un site romanesc cu trafic majoritar din Romania, impactul CDN-ului e mai mic decat pentru site-urile cu trafic international. Cloudflare gratuit ofera CDN de baza si e recomandat oricum pentru securitate.
Am instalat un plugin de caching dar viteza nu s-a imbunatatit. De ce?
Cel mai frecvent motiv e ca plugin-ul de caching nu e configurat corect sau hostingul tau nu suporta toate optiunile (mod_rewrite, compresie GZIP). Al doilea motiv e ca problema de baza e hostingul sau imaginile, iar caching-ul nu poate compensa complet un server lent sau imagini de 5MB.
Concluzie
Un site WordPress lent are aproape intotdeauna una sau mai multe cauze identificabile: hosting slab, imagini neoptimizate, lipsa caching-ului sau plugin-uri care incarca cod inutil. Rezolvarea lor nu necesita sa dai totul peste cap, ci sa diagnostichezi corect si sa aplici solutiile in ordinea prioritatilor.
Incepe cu PageSpeed Insights, uita-te la TTFB, optimizeaza imaginile si instaleaza un plugin de caching. Acesti trei pasi singuri pot transforma un site de 6 secunde intr-unul de 2 secunde in cateva ore.
Daca ai testat tot ce e in acest articol si site-ul ramane lent, problema e probabil structurala — tema sau hostingul. In acest caz, o discutie cu echipa Nexium Web poate identifica rapid unde e blocajul si ce optiuni ai. Poti vedea si serviciile noastre de optimizare WordPress.
Nexium construiește site-uri WordPress custom, magazine online și soluții digitale pentru afaceri din România.
A fost util acest articol?
Mulțumim pentru feedback! 🙏